Editor Reviews

Truck Simulator USA: Classic is exactly what it sounds like—a focused, no-frills driving experience that puts you behind the wheel of a big rig and sends you across a scaled-down version of the United States. The core loop is simple and meditative: pick up a cargo load, plot your route on the map, and hit the open road, managing your fuel, rest stops, and delivery deadlines. It's a game for players who find relaxation in routine and satisfaction in a job well done, appealing to simulation fans and anyone looking for a chill, goal-oriented play session. What initially drew me in was its straightforward promise and the clean, slightly retro aesthetic that felt like a honest tribute to the genre's roots, free from the overwhelming complexity of some of its bigger-budget cousins.

Jumping into the driver's seat, the controls are immediately accessible, with tilt or touch steering options that feel responsive on a mobile device. The fun was instant for me; there's a certain zen to cruising down a long, straight highway at night with your headlights cutting through the darkness. A standout moment came during a long-haul delivery from Texas to Washington state. Navigating through a dynamic weather system that brought a sudden, heavy downpour transformed the peaceful drive into a tense, white-knuckle segment where every lane change and brake application mattered. The game's immersion is bolstered by a surprisingly detailed day-night cycle, functional interior dashboards you can interact with, and a progression system that lets you earn money to upgrade your truck's engine, brakes, and appearance, which provided a tangible and rewarding sense of growth.

Having spent time with several mobile trucking sims, Truck Simulator USA: Classic stands out for its purity of purpose. Compared to others that cram in busy UI, intrusive ads, or convoluted business management, this game keeps the focus squarely on the driving. It doesn't try to be a logistics empire simulator; it's a truck driving simulator, and it does that core activity very well. The reason I kept playing was the lack of pressure and the genuine sense of journey. The map, while obviously condensed, features recognizable landmarks and varied biomes, from deserts to forests, making each trip visually distinct. It carves its niche by offering a more streamlined and performance-friendly experience than its more famous PC counterparts, making cross-country trucking a genuinely enjoyable pastime rather than a second job.

Features
  • Coast-to-Coast Haulin' 🚛: Deliver a wide variety of cargo across a condensed but diverse map of the USA, from sunny California docks to the busy industrial yards of New York.
  • Your Rig, Your Rules 🔧: Earn cash from deliveries to purchase new, more powerful trucks and upgrade critical parts like engines for more power or cabins for better comfort.
  • Dynamic Road Challenges 🌧️⏰: Keep an eye on the changing weather and the clock, as rain-slicked roads and strict delivery deadlines add layers of strategy to every trip.
  • First-Person Immersion 👁️: Switch to a detailed cabin view to manage your lights, wipers, and indicators, deepening the simulation feel from inside the truck.
  • Free Roam Exploration 🗺️: When you're not on the clock for a job, explore the map at your leisure to discover scenic routes and hidden vistas without any pressure.
